Randomized Controlled Trial
Endosonographic Mediastinal Lymph Node Staging of Lung Cancer.
It is unclear whether endoscopic mediastinal lymph node (LN) staging techniques are equivalent to surgical mediastinal staging (SMS) techniques in patients with potentially operable non-small cell lung cancer (NSCLC). ⋯ The combined EBUS/EUS procedure can replace surgical mediastinal staging in patients with potentially resectable NSCLC. Additionally, endosonography leads to improved staging compared with SMS because it allows the biopsy of LNs and metastases unattainable with SMS techniques.

Interstitial lung disease (ILD) is the leading cause of morbidity and mortality in patients with systemic sclerosis (SSc); however, prognostication of SSc-associated ILD (SSc-ILD) remains challenging. We conducted a systematic review to identify variables that predict mortality and ILD progression in SSc-ILD. ⋯ Mortality and ILD progression were predicted by several patient-specific, ILD-specific, and SSc-specific factors. Additional prospective studies are required to validate these preliminary findings and to identify combinations of variables that accurately predict the prognosis of SSc-ILD.

Randomized Controlled Trial
Cerebral oxygenation in patients with obstructive sleep apnea. Effects of hypoxia at altitude and of acetazolamide.
Sleep-disordered breathing may impair cerebral oxygenation in patients with OSA syndrome, in particular during altitude travel. We studied cerebral tissue oxygenation (CTO) at low and moderate altitude in patients with OSA and evaluated whether acetazolamide improved CTO. ⋯ In patients with OSA staying at altitude, nocturnal cerebral and arterial oxygenation were reduced in association with exacerbated sleep apnea. Acetazolamide partially improved CTO, Spo2, and sleep apnea without impairing the cerebral blood flow response to apneas.

Clinical Trial
Adenovirus-specific immunoglobulin G maturation as a surrogate marker in acute exacerbations of COPD.
B cells in airways and lung parenchyma may be involved in COPD evolution; however, whether their pathogenic role is beneficial or harmful remains controversial. The objective of this study was to investigate the maturation of adenovirus-specific immunoglobulins in patients with COPD with respect to clinical outcome. ⋯ Delayed immunoglobulin avidity maturation following COPD exacerbation is associated with worse outcomes.
